Completely resetting the Aegis Padlock Pro

If you forget all the User Passwords or Admin Passwords, you can perform a
complete reset to remove all the User Passwords, and restore the Admin Password
to the default 123456.
Attention: Completely resetting the Aegis Padlock Pro will erase all the data
on the drive. You will need to partition and format the Aegis Padlock Pro
with disk management applications.
To perform a complete reset of the drive, do the following:
1.
Press and hold the "Cancel" button while you attach the Aegis Padlock Pro
to an available USB port on your computer. The indicator light will flash blue
and red alternately.
Note: If no activity is detected for 30 seconds in this step, the Aegis Padlock
Pro will go into the Standby Mode.

Initializing and formatting the Aegis Padlock
Pro after a complete reset
A complete reset of the Aegis Padlock Pro will erase all information and partition
settings. You will need to initialize and format the Aegis Padlock Pro.
To initialize your Aegis Padlock Pro, do the following:
1.
After a complete reset, attach the Aegis Padlock Pro to the computer.
2.
Wait 5 seconds for the computer to renumerate the device.
3.
Enter the default User Password 123456 and press
Mode.
4.
Right-click My Computer, and then click Manage from the Windows
desktop.
